The human organism functions as an intricate network of feedback loops, a symphony of hormones and peptides orchestrating every cellular process. As decades accumulate, the delicate balance of this internal composition often shifts. Testosterone levels in men begin a consistent decline in the third to fourth decade, impacting muscle mass, bone density, and cognitive function.

Women experience profound hormonal shifts around perimenopause and menopause, affecting cardiovascular health, bone integrity, and mental clarity. Growth hormone and DHEA also decrease, contributing to altered body composition and reduced metabolic efficiency. These shifts represent a departure from optimal function, not an unchangeable decree.

Research indicates a 40-50% prevalence of subnormal testosterone levels in men over 80, alongside increased subcutaneous and visceral fat mass compared to those with normal levels.

Peptide Science ∞ New Instructions for Cellular Function

Peptides, short chains of amino acids, function as highly specific signaling molecules, capable of delivering precise instructions to cells and tissues. This cutting-edge field offers a powerful avenue for targeted biological enhancement. Certain peptides influence metabolic rate, improve glucose uptake, and promote fat breakdown, presenting innovative strategies for weight regulation and metabolic wellness. Others specialize in tissue repair and cellular regeneration, supporting recovery and systemic resilience.

Studies on GLP-1 agonists reveal beneficial results in managing weight and glucose control, demonstrating significantly lower HbA1c levels and improved weight management over a year.

Compounds such as BPC-157 demonstrate potent anti-inflammatory and cytoprotective properties, activating signaling cascades that promote cell migration and survival in injured tissues. Sermorelin and Ipamorelin, growth hormone secretagogues, support weight management by stimulating growth hormone release, aiding lipolysis and protein synthesis.
